    UK Sensor Data Analytics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the UK sensor data-analytics market size was estimated at 69.64 USD Million in 2024. The UK sensor data-analytics market is projected to grow from 84.13 USD Million in 2025 to 556.66 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 20.8%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    UK Sensor Data Analytics Market Drivers

    Expansion of Smart Cities Initiatives

    The sensor data-analytics market is being propelled by the expansion of smart cities initiatives across the UK. Local governments and urban planners are increasingly deploying sensor networks to monitor traffic, air quality, and energy consumption. This trend is indicative of a broader commitment to enhancing urban living through data-driven solutions. The UK government has allocated substantial funding towards smart city projects, with investments expected to exceed £1 billion by 2027. As cities become more interconnected, the demand for sophisticated sensor data analytics will likely rise, enabling better resource management and improved public services. This growth in smart city initiatives is poised to significantly impact the sensor data-analytics market, fostering innovation and collaboration among stakeholders.

    Key Players and Competitive Insights

    The sensor data-analytics market is currently charac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, driven by rapid technological advancements and increasing demand for data-driven decision-making across various sectors. Key players such as Siemens (DE), IBM (US), and Honeywell (US) are strategically positioning themselves through innovation and partnerships. Siemens (DE) focuses on integrating IoT solutions with its existing automation technologies, enhancing operational efficiency for clients. IBM (US) emphasizes its AI capabilities, leveraging its Watson platform to provide advanced analytics solutions. Honeywell (US) is expanding its portfolio through strategic acquisitions, aiming to enhance its data analytics capabilities in industrial applications. Collectively, these strategies contribute to a competitive environment that is increasingly reliant on technological innovation and strategic collaborations.

    In terms of business tactics, companies are localizing manufacturing and optimizing supply chains to enhance responsiveness to market demands. The market structure appears moderately fragmented, with several key players exerting significant influence. This fragmentation allows for niche players to emerge, yet the collective strength of major companies like Siemens (DE) and IBM (US) shapes the overall competitive dynamics, pushing for higher standards in data analytics solutions.

    In October 2025, Siemens (DE) announced a partnership with a leading telecommunications provider to enhance its IoT platform, aiming to improve connectivity and data analytics capabilities for smart cities. This strategic move is likely to bolster Siemens' position in the urban infrastructure sector, aligning with global trends towards smart city development and sustainable urbanization. The partnership may also facilitate the integration of advanced analytics into urban planning, thereby enhancing operational efficiencies.

    In September 2025, IBM (US) launched a new suite of AI-driven analytics tools designed specifically for the healthcare sector. This initiative reflects IBM's commitment to leveraging AI to improve patient outcomes and operational efficiencies within healthcare organizations. The introduction of these tools could potentially reshape how healthcare providers utilize data, emphasizing predictive analytics and real-time decision-making.

    In August 2025, Honeywell (US) completed the acquisition of a data analytics startup specializing in machine learning algorithms for industrial applications. This acquisition is indicative of Honeywell's strategy to enhance its data analytics capabilities, particularly in predictive maintenance and operational efficiency. By integrating advanced machine learning techniques, Honeywell may significantly improve its service offerings, thereby increasing its competitive edge in the industrial sector.
